Consolidated Water Co. Ltd. , together with its subsidiaries, designs, constructs, manages, and operates water production and water treatment plants primarily in the Cayman Islands, the Bahamas, and the United States.

Last year, CWCO earnings were $28.24M. During the last 5 year, CWCO's earnings have grown by 17.05% per year. This was faster than the Utilities - Regulated Water industry average of 14.53%.
Last year, CWCO revenue was $133.97M. Over the last 5 year, CWCO's revenue has increased by 14.26% per year. This was faster than the Utilities - Regulated Water industry average of 8.65%.
